Evaluating Contractors Certifications



In addition to analyzing a professional's experience, it's similarly crucial to examine their accreditations prior to employing them for your roof requires. Accreditations are a evidence of a contractor's devotion to industry requirements and quality job. Therefore, evaluating credentials and verifying credentials are essential steps in your selection procedure.


Right here's a helpful table to assist you:



























Steps Why it Matters What to Look For
Examining Qualifications Validates the specialist's understanding and ability Certifications from respectable organizations
Verifying Credentials Validates authenticity and expertise Active business license, insurance protection
Checking Licenses Ensures compliance with regional policies State or metropolitan roofing license

Assessing accreditations goes beyond just validating competence. It's regarding ensuring your chosen contractor is dedicated to maintaining high market criteria. Bear in mind, a well-qualified specialist is vital to the long life and stamina of your roofing system. So, do not forget this action. Make certain the specialist's accreditations are valid and present, and feel free to request documents for your comfort.


Examining Past Customer Testimonials


Digging into previous consumer testimonies can give you important understanding right into a professional's workmanship and professionalism and reliability. They serve as a real-time performance assessment of the service provider's solution quality.


Here's just how you can leverage them:




  • Customer responses: It's the most authentic source of info concerning the service provider. Look for patterns in the responses. Are there repeated complaints or applauds about a specific element of their service? This can offer you a more clear picture of their staminas and weak points.




  • Track record check: Testimonials can help you assess the online reputation of the service provider out there. Negative reviews aren't necessarily a warning, as long as they're few and the service provider has actually taken actions to resolve them.




  • Trustworthiness evaluation: Testimonials can aid analyze the trustworthiness of the professional. Try to find feedback on their honesty, integrity, and openness.

What Kind of Warranty or Guarantee Does the Contractor Offer on Their Work and Materials Used?


Did you understand that 75% of homeowners ignore warranty information? Don't be just one of them.


Ask your contractor about warranty period and assure specifics. Validate both craftsmanship and materials are covered, as this impacts long-term roof covering resilience.


Likewise, ask about service warranty transferability; it's a reward if you prepare to sell your home in the future.


It's essential to understand these elements prior to authorizing any kind of agreement. Bear in mind, a reliable specialist won't shy away from these conversations.
